[EQUITIES] ‘LG Uplus to rally from 5G’

[THE INVESTOR] LG Uplus will rally when 5G technology is commercialized, said Hana Financial Investment, maintaining a “buy” recommendation and 20,000 won (US$17.80) target price. The securities firm also suggested the company as a “top pick” in the telecommunications industry. 




The full introduction of the technology will lead to an increase in traffic, and subsequently upselling in fare plans and expectations for long-term profitability are growing as well, said analyst Kim Hong-sik, adding that second-quarter earnings will remain solid. 

If it succeeds in acquiring CJ Hello, LG Uplus’ multiple is likely to be raised, and its dividends this year might further rise, as its dividend policy is based on former audit standards, according to the analyst.

Its only weakness has been foreign investors’ sales, but the trend has definitely slowed down after their stake fell below 36 percent, said Kim. It is rather hard to find unfavorable factors now and it is headed upwards only, underlined the analyst, advising investors to buy stock aggressively.
